LETTER: 'Lamb Saved Taxpayers Money'

Natick resident says voters should elect Marty Lamb to the Republican State Committee on March 1.

Regarding the recent letter from Ed McGrath which attacked Marty Lamb, candidate for the Republican State Committee:

I would like to point out that Mr. McGrath recently used his elected position in order to secure a paid job with the state.

Mr. Lamb, on the other hand, saved taxpayers quite a bit of money when he led the movement which successfully repealed the automatic gas tax.

Mr. McGrath claimed that Mr. Lamb had attacked him. What was this so-called attack?

Mr.Lamb had stated that it was wrong for the Republican Party to revoke the charter of the Massachusetts Federation of Republican Women. Rather than acknowledging that the GOP had made a terrible mistake, Mr. McGrath decided to attack Mr. Lamb, who should be thanked for standing up for the Federation of Republican Women and for his support of outreach groups.
